High-tensile steel sheet and a method of manufacturing the same excellent bending workability and low-temperature toughness

PROBLEM TO BE SOLVED: To impart superior bending property and low temperature toughness to a high-tensile strength steel sheet having a tensile strength of ≥1,150 MPa and a sheet thickness of about 7-50 mm.;SOLUTION: The high-tensile strength steel sheet has a steel composition comprising, by mass, 0.10-0.25% C, 0.05-1.5% Si, 0.5-2.0% Mn, 0.3-2.2% Cr, 0.2-1.4% Mo, 0.03-0.1% V, 0.005-0.1% Al, 0.0005-0.006% N, ≤0.02% P, ≤0.005% S, and 0.0003% B, wherein formula (1) 0.8≤0.5[% Cr]+1.2[% Mo]+5[% V]≤2.1 is satisfied, and the balance Fe with inevitable impurities. The high-tensile strength steel sheet has a steel structure in which martensite structure has a volume fraction of ≥95%, and the average grain diameter of old austenite grains is ≤20 μm in terms of the diameter of the equivalent circle, in the martensite structure, and has a tensile strength of ≥1,150 MPa.;COPYRIGHT: (C)2012,JPO&INPIT
